- How to install gitlab runner on windows how to#
- How to install gitlab runner on windows serial#
- How to install gitlab runner on windows manual#
- How to install gitlab runner on windows software#
- How to install gitlab runner on windows series#
To delight your customers, you might implement serial testing, but this substantially slows down the speed. Issue fixed, huh? Not so quickly! Running tests from your local computer, even though you have the coverage, ensures that each of those tests must be performed one at a time, even if they are automated. In an optimistic situation, assume that your local machine is configured to access every browser and operating system accessed by the users.
How to install gitlab runner on windows software#
A lack of coverage across various combinations of browser / OS means that local-only testing does not guarantee that your software is up to the quality levels anticipated by your users. The same applies to Operating Systems.Īll versions of Windows and macOS and their components can not be accounted for by your local machine to ensure that your app runs as intended. This likely results in inconsistent results.Ģ. Besides, several individuals might still be using various browser versions to which you do not have access. Chances are, however, that your clients are using browsers that you haven’t downloaded on your local computer.
You may have a few different browsers on your machine, for sure. Older browser support implies decreased quality. However, accompanies few challenges to running the tests only locally:ġ.
How to install gitlab runner on windows manual#
There are advantages to this technique, namely the fact that you can run unit tests efficiently to check the consistency of your code or run manual tests on your app for one-off problems that might occur in development. You run the tests locally, whether they be automated or manual, as opposed to externally, i.e., on any hosted server or testing grid, like code development done in the Dev region. We describe local testing as any test performed on the local machine of a developer and tester.
How to install gitlab runner on windows how to#
This GitLab Tutorial for beginners and professionals will help you learn how to use GitLab, one of the most popular CI/CD tools used in DevOps.Īlthough there are varied “Local Testing” concepts that have arisen in recent years, there is only one that developers and testers alike generally embrace. gitlab-ci.yml configuration file has been added to your repository, GitLab can detect it and run your scripts with the GitLab Runner app, which functions just like your terminal and substantially helps us reproduce production-like scenarios. You can define the scripts that you want to run in this file, define the include and cache dependencies, pick commands that you want to run in sequence and those in parallel, and determine if you wish to run the scripts automatically or trigger them manually. gitlab-ci.yml, located in the root path of your repository, must be defined for your build, test, and deployment scripts. To use GitLab CI, all you need is an application’s base code hosted in a Git repository, and a file called. By using custom Docker images, spinning up services as part of testing, building new Docker images, even running on Kubernetes.
This is nothing but Continuous Integration it is automatically and continually designed and reviewed for any change submitted to an application, ensuring that the implemented changes pass all the checks, guidelines, and code enforcement requirements you have set for your software.Īn example of using Continuous Integration as a method of software development is GitLab itself.
How to install gitlab runner on windows series#
You can construct a series of scripts to automatically develop and validate your application with any push to the repository, minimizing the risk of mistakes being added to your software. Developers, several times a day, push code updates to the Git repository.